- Rule 1 (Beyond Limits): One point falls above the UCL or below the LCL. Action: Stop process immediately. Investigate assignable cause.
- Rule 2 (Zone A - 2 of 3): Two out of three consecutive points fall in Zone A (beyond ±2 sigma) on the same side of the centerline. Action: Warning sign of process shift.
- Rule 3 (Zone B - 4 of 5): Four out of five consecutive points fall in Zone B (beyond ±1 sigma) or beyond. Action: Investigate potential tool wear or material change.
- Rule 4 (Run above/below center): Eight consecutive points on one side of the centerline. Action: Process mean has shifted.
